About this book

Most people see a bouncy ball as a toy. But for a machine shop testing precision components, an arcade operator refilling a redemption machine, or a distributor sourcing a thousand balls for a corporate event, the bouncy ball is a technical product with specific tolerances and performance standards. This handbook provides the neutral, data-driven bridge between casual use and professional application.

Covering the complete lifecycle of the product, the book begins with the physics and chemistry of rebound, explaining why a solid polybutadiene ball behaves differently from a hollow rubber one and how durometer and coefficient of restitution are the real deciding factors for performance. It then moves through comparative specification tables, procurement strategies tailored to different business models, and a detailed maintenance section focused on preventing hardening, cracking, and loss of rebound. Including practical business chapters on brand positioning and private-labeling, as well as forward-looking analysis on biodegradable polymers and smart materials, this is the definitive guide for anyone who needs to understand, source, and manage bouncy balls.
